motocross boots

Motocross boots are specialized footwear designed for off-road motorcycle riding, providing protection, support, and grip. They are essential for safety and performance in motocross racing and trail riding.

Introduction

If you're an avid motocross rider, investing in a pair of quality motocross boots is crucial for your safety and performance on the track. Motocross boots are specifically engineered to protect your feet and ankles from injuries while providing the necessary support during intense rides. With features like reinforced toe caps, sturdy buckles, and durable soles, these boots ensure you stay comfortable and secure, no matter how challenging the terrain.

When searching for the perfect motocross boots, consider the following key aspects:
  • Protection: Look for boots that offer robust ankle protection and reinforced areas to shield against impacts.
  • Fit: A snug fit is essential for control and comfort. Ensure you choose the right size and consider adjustable straps for a customized feel.
  • Material: High-quality materials, such as leather and synthetic fabrics, provide durability and breathability.
  • Weight: Lightweight boots can enhance your performance, allowing for better maneuverability.
By choosing the right motocross boots, you can enhance your riding experience while ensuring your safety on the bike.
